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on is a Xyz card in Yu-Gi-Oh Master Duel! Read on to see the card effect of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on, its rarity, and all the packs used to unlock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on!

| Types & Attribute | Fire, Xyz, Effect, Dragon | ||
| Attack | 100 | Defense | 2600 |
3 Level 4 monsters
When this card is Special Summoned: You can target 1 monster your opponent controls; this card gains ATK equal to that monster's current ATK. If your opponent controls more cards than you do: You can detach 1 Xyz Material from this card, then choose 1 unused Main Monster Zone or Spell & Trap Zone; while this card is face-up on the field, that zone cannot be used.

You can craft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on using CP-Rs. To do so, go to the Deck Builder screen, search for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on, then click on Generate.
How to Craft Cards

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on can be acquired from the Legacy Pack. Take note that the odds of acquiring Number 57: Tri-Head Dust Dragon from this particular pack are significantly low due to the large card pool within.
